Overview of FirstNet Law and Its Focus on Interoperability

The FirstNet law is a legislative framework established to enhance emergency communication systems across the United States. Its primary aim is to provide a dedicated, nationwide network for first responders, ensuring reliable communication during crises.

A key focus of the FirstNet law is promoting interoperability among various public safety agencies. This ensures seamless information sharing and coordination, which are vital during multi-agency emergency responses. Interoperability requirements under FirstNet law set the standards for network integration.

The law mandates that the network infrastructure and functionalities facilitate compatibility across jurisdictional boundaries. It emphasizes the importance of adopting standards-based technologies to support effective communication, regardless of agency size or location.

Overall, the FirstNet law underscores interoperability as a strategic priority, recognizing its critical role in safeguarding public safety and improving emergency response effectiveness nationwide.

Requirements for Network Hardware and Software Compatibility

Ensuring network hardware and software compatibility under FirstNet law involves adhering to specific technical standards. These standards facilitate seamless communication and interoperability among diverse communication devices and systems. Compliance requires that hardware and software meet established guidelines to prevent fragmentation of emergency communication networks.

Key requirements include the use of standardized protocols and architectures. Devices must support open standards such as LTE, IP-based technologies, and software-defined networking to enable flexible interoperability. Compatibility also necessitates that hardware components, including routers, switches, and servers, conform to vendor-neutral specifications to support future upgrades and scalability.

The law emphasizes regular updates and maintenance protocols. This ensures hardware and software remain compatible with evolving standards, security policies, and technological advancements. Ensuring timely firmware updates and security patches is crucial for maintaining network integrity and interoperability.

It is important to note that while specific technical guidelines are detailed by governing bodies, exact compliance may vary according to agency needs and technological advancements. Nevertheless, the core principle remains: network hardware and software must operate cohesively within the FirstNet framework to foster reliable and efficient emergency communication.

Variability in State and Local Agency Capabilities

The variability in state and local agency capabilities significantly affects the implementation of interoperability requirements under FirstNet law. Different agencies possess varying levels of technological infrastructure, expertise, and funding, which can influence their readiness for compliance.

Key factors include:

  1. Infrastructure maturity: Some agencies have advanced communication networks, while others operate outdated systems unable to meet interoperability standards.
  2. Technical expertise: Variability in workforce skills impacts the ability to adopt, maintain, and upgrade interoperable technologies efficiently.
  3. Funding constraints: Budget limitations often restrict agencies’ capacity to invest in necessary hardware, software, and training needed for compliance.
  4. Policy and administrative differences: Diverse administrative priorities and policies can lead to inconsistent adoption of interoperability standards across jurisdictions.

Addressing these disparities requires targeted strategies, such as providing technical assistance where needed, establishing standardized protocols, and fostering collaboration across agencies. Recognizing variability in capabilities is integral to developing effective implementation plans under FirstNet law.
